Candice Hooper is a main character in Final Destination 5 and is a survivor of the North Bay Bridge collapse.

Candice was the first survivor of the North Bay Bridge collapse to die, and chronologically the first survivor to die in the entire series.

Biography

Candice lived in New York, and was a university student and varsity gymnast. She also worked at Presage Paper and dated Peter Friedkin.

Final Destination 5

Candice and Peter

Candice and Peter, before the company retreat.

Candice was on her way to a corporate retreat with her colleagues when Sam Lawton has a premonition that the bridge they're crossing will collapse, killing everyone on it. When he panics, Peter goes to check on him and Candice follows Peter off the bus moments before the bridge collapses as Sam predicted.

After the accident, Candice and the others attended the memorial service for the victims. 

The next day she heads to the gym with Peter for the last practice before the championship. At first she doesn't want to go, because she is still shaken up by the bridge collapse, but Peter eventually talks her into it.

Death

Bend

A freak accident makes Candice fall and break her spine and contort the rest of her body.

While practicing, Candice complains about the heat and urges her coach to fix the air conditioning. When the air conditioning unit is finally fixed it begins to shake, and a screw comes loose and lands on the balance beam. The screw goes unnoticed by Candice who nearly steps on it.

While Candice is practicing on the high beams, Porter practices on the balance beam and steps on the screw. She falls off the beam, knocking over a bowl of powder, which is blown into a fan and temporarily blinds Candice while she is swinging on the high beams. Unable to see, Candice loses her grip and flips through the air before landing on the ground. As a result her body is violently contorted and her spine is folded backwards, killing her instantly, much to the shock of Peter, her coach and the other gymnasts.

Signs/Clues

Final_Destination_5-Candice's_Death

Final Destination 5-Candice's Death

  • Candice feels a gust of wind blow past her.
  • Her good-luck rubber band that she twirls on her wrist snaps prior to beginning practice, hinting at the nature of her death, and that she wasn't going to be so lucky.
  • During the conversation between Peter and herself, Peter repeatedly mentions that the practice is the "last one" for Candice before going to regionals.
  • Candice says her coach would kill her if she missed the practice.
  • During her practice, right when she moves to the bars, her coach tells her to "stay loose".
  • Candice was almost electrocuted by stepping on the puddle that had dripped onto an exposed wire, but she was interrupted and went on to practice the high beams.
  • Both in the premonition and afterwards, Candice dies by support beams. In the premonition, she is impaled by the beam/pole if the boat that holds onto the sails. In her practice, she is moving on the unfixed, loose beam.
  • Both in the premonition and afterwards, Candice falls to her death with her spine being damaged. In the premonition, she falls and is impaled through the spine. In her practice, she falls on the ground, breaking her spine.

Trivia

  • Candice and Lewis Romero from Final Destination 3 share some similarities in that they are both sport players and that both of them died in their respective gyms.
  • In the premonition, her death is similar to Perry Malinowski's from Final Destination 3. Although, Perry was impaled in the chest while Candice was impaled in the abdomen.
  • In one script draft she was going to be CANDICE HOOPER (real name: CANDICE CALDERA), 23, Dennis Caldera's daughter; Caldera being the original surname of Dennis Lapman. However, she was changed to being Candice Hooper, an intern at Presage Paper with Dennis as her boss instead. Producer Craig Perry later confirmed the change.
  • Chronologically, She is the first survivor who is killed by Death
  • In one of the television edits when Candice's broken body is shown after her death there are no bones sticking out.
